如何测试本地web服务器
-
要测试本地web服务器,可以按以下步骤进行:
1.确保服务器已经安装并且正在运行。首先,检查本地服务器是否成功安装,例如Apache、Nginx或IIS。然后启动服务器,确保它正在运行。
2.检查服务器配置。确保服务器的配置文件正确,并且所有必需的模块和插件已经加载。检查日志文件以查看是否有任何错误或警告信息。
3.测试服务器的网络连接。使用ping命令或类似工具来测试与服务器的网络连接。确保能够成功连接服务器的IP地址或域名。
4.在本地访问服务器。在浏览器中输入服务器的IP地址或域名,并尝试访问网站。如果能够成功加载网页,说明服务器正在正确运行。
5.测试静态页面。创建一个简单的HTML文件,并将其放在服务器的根目录下。然后尝试在浏览器中访问该文件。确保能够成功加载静态页面。
6.测试动态页面。如果服务器支持动态内容,可以创建一个包含服务器端脚本的页面,并确保能够在浏览器中成功运行该脚本。
7.验证数据库连接。如果服务器与数据库交互,确保数据库已经正确配置,并且服务器能够成功连接和查询数据库。
8.测试SSL连接。如果服务器使用SSL证书进行安全通信,确保证书已经正确配置,并且能够通过HTTPS协议访问服务器。
9.测试服务器的性能。使用负载测试工具,如ApacheBench或JMeter,模拟多个并发用户访问服务器,并检查服务器的性能和响应时间。
10.执行综合测试。在不同的设备和浏览器上测试服务器,以确保它在不同环境下都能正常工作。
总之,通过以上步骤可以测试本地web服务器的安装、配置和功能,确保它能够正常运行并满足用户的需求。
1年前 -
如果你建立了一个本地的web服务器,并且想要测试它的运行情况,下面是五个方法可以帮助你进行测试:
-
本地访问:在浏览器中输入服务器的本地IP地址或者localhost来访问服务器。例如,如果你的本地IP地址为192.168.0.1,你可以在浏览器中输入http://192.168.0.1来测试服务器的运行情况。这将会向服务器发送一个HTTP请求,并返回服务器的响应。
-
端口扫描:使用端口扫描工具,如Nmap,来扫描服务器的开放端口。这将让你知道服务器是否配置正确并开放了相应的端口。默认情况下,web服务器使用80端口来监听HTTP请求。
-
接口测试工具:使用接口测试工具,如Postman或cURL,来发送HTTP请求到服务器,并检查服务器的响应。你可以发送不同类型的请求,如GET、POST、PUT、DELETE等,以确保服务器可以正确处理不同的请求。
-
错误处理测试:有意识地发送错误请求给服务器,如发送错误的URL或无效的参数,来测试服务器的错误处理能力。你应该注意服务器返回的错误码和错误信息,以确保服务器能够正确处理各种异常情况。
-
负载测试:使用负载测试工具,如Apache JMeter或LoadNinja,来模拟大量用户同时访问服务器,并监测服务器的性能指标,如响应时间、吞吐量、并发用户数等。这将帮助你了解服务器在高负载下的表现,以及找到可能的瓶颈并进行优化。
总之,测试本地web服务器可以通过本地访问、端口扫描、接口测试工具、错误处理测试以及负载测试等方法来进行。这些测试将帮助你确保服务器能够正确运行,并具备高性能和稳定性。
1年前 -
-
测试本地web服务器是确保服务器是否正常运行,并且能够正确响应请求的重要步骤。下面将介绍一种常用的测试方法和操作流程。
一、准备工作
- 安装web服务器:例如Apache、Nginx等。根据自己的需求选择适合的服务器软件进行安装和配置。
- 准备网页文件:在web服务器上创建一个测试网页,例如创建一个index.html文件。可以使用任何文本编辑器编写简单的HTML代码,保存为index.html。
二、测试方法和操作流程
-
启动web服务器:按照服务器软件的启动方式运行服务器。通常可以使用命令行或者图形界面启动。
-
打开浏览器:打开一个现代的Web浏览器,例如Google Chrome、Mozilla Firefox或者Microsoft Edge。
-
输入本地服务器地址:在浏览器的地址栏中输入本地服务器的地址。默认情况下,本地服务器的地址是http://localhost或者http://127.0.0.1。
-
检查网页显示:如果服务器正常运行,浏览器将显示服务器上的默认页面或者添加的网页。例如,如果在web服务器上创建了一个index.html文件,则可以通过输入http://localhost/index.html或http://127.0.0.1/index.html来查看页面。
-
检查页面功能:浏览网页,确保其中包含的功能是否正常工作。例如,如果页面包含表单、链接或者其他交互元素,可以尝试使用这些元素并观察它们的响应。
-
检查网络请求:在浏览器的开发者工具中,可以检查网络请求和响应。例如,可以使用开发者工具的“网络”标签来查看服务器返回的HTTP状态码、请求头和响应内容。
-
进行性能测试:可以使用专业的性能测试工具来测试本地web服务器的性能。例如,可以使用ApacheBench、JMeter等进行负载测试和压力测试,以评估服务器的性能和承载能力。
-
完成测试并分析结果:根据测试结果评估服务器的性能和功能是否符合预期。如果发现问题,可以尝试通过查看日志文件或者检查服务器配置来进行排查和调试。
总结:
测试本地web服务器的方法和操作流程可以概括为启动服务器、使用浏览器访问本地地址、检查页面展示和功能、检查网络请求、进行性能测试以及分析测试结果。通过这些步骤,可以验证服务器是否正常工作并满足需求。同时,也可以通过测试发现并解决潜在的问题,提高服务器的性能和稳定性。1年前